[Managed Plugins] Interdependent DLLs have to be in the same folder
Reproduction steps:
1. Open attached project "SameFolderDllTest"
2. There are two dlls in the asset folder Test1 & Test2, which contain classes Test1 & Test2 respectively
3. Move Test2.dll to folder Assets/Magic
4. Notice that Test2 class is no longer available
Notes:
Test1 is an empty class that inherits from MonoBehaviour
Test2 is an empty class that inherits from Test1
